III. NODE CLASSIFICATION FRAMEWORK
Global Nodes are categorized into four structural types:
1️⃣ Primary Strategic Hubs (Tier I)
Characteristics:
• Major financial centers
• Institutional capital proximity
• High regulatory maturity
• Deep capital markets
Examples (generic typology):
New York
London
Dubai
Singapore
Role:
• Institutional capital routing
• Large-ticket co-investment coordination
• Sovereign-linked engagement
• Financial structuring
Tier I nodes anchor global credibility.
2️⃣ Regional Asset Intelligence Hubs (Tier II)
Characteristics:
• High-growth real estate markets
• Urban transformation zones
• Emerging institutional presence
Role:
• Asset sourcing
• Local underwriting
• Regulatory monitoring
• Market cycle analysis
• Risk scoring integration
Tier II nodes provide deal flow discipline.
3️⃣ Compliance & Structuring Hubs (Tier III)
Characteristics:
• Strong legal framework
• SPV-friendly jurisdiction
• Tax structuring advantage
Role:
• SPV formation
• Cross-border legal structuring
• Compliance validation
• Securities law coordination
• Governance documentation
Tier III nodes reduce structural friction.
4️⃣ Liquidity & Capital Recycling Hubs (Tier IV)
Characteristics:
• Active secondary markets
• Institutional exit appetite
• Auction and divestiture readiness
Role:
• Exit orchestration
• Secondary equity transfer
• Tokenized liquidity support
• Strategic divestiture
Tier IV nodes enhance capital velocity.

V. MULTI-JURISDICTIONAL RISK MANAGEMENT
Global Nodes reduce concentration risk through:
• Geographic diversification
• Currency exposure modeling
• Regulatory dispersion
• Political cycle smoothing
• Asset class diversification
Diversification must be intentional, not incidental.
